The Slot receiver is a crucial position for any offense, and they’re usually smaller and shorter than outside wide receivers. The position got its name from where it lines up pre-snap, between the tight end and offensive tackle or the last man on the line of scrimmage and the outside receiver. In addition to running precise routes, Slot receivers are also important blockers on running plays.

They are in a critical spot on the field for pass patterns, such as slants and fades, that can confuse defenders. They are also vital for blocking on running plays, such as sweeps and slants, in which they act as shields for the ball carrier to prevent defenders from tackling them.

Despite their small size, Slot receivers need to be very fast and have great awareness of the field. They need to know where defenders are located on the field, and they must be able to break defenders’ tackles by positioning themselves correctly.

It’s important to remember that slot is a gambling game, and people can become addicted to it. Studies have shown that video slot machines can cause people to reach a debilitating level of gambling involvement three times faster than other forms of gaming. To avoid getting involved in gambling addiction, it’s important to limit your time playing slots and only spend money that you can afford to lose. If you feel that you’re losing control, it’s a good idea to walk away from the machine and take a break. You can return later when you’re in a better state of mind.
